


WHAT IS MASSAGE + HEAT
Massage + Heat combines intuitive, personalized bodywork with therapeutic warmth to help ease muscular tension and settle the nervous system. Your therapist may incorporate smooth hot stones, targeted steam and customized hot towel compresses throughout the session based on what your body needs that day.

WHAT TO EXPECT
Your therapist will begin by discussing how your body is feeling, any areas of discomfort and your goals for the session. Thermal elements may be incorporated throughout the massage or concentrated on specific areas that would benefit from additional warmth.
​
Hot Stones may be applied directly to tight muscles or placed over hot towels to create a gentle, deep-reaching warmth across larger areas of the body.
​
Targeted Steam may be directed toward areas of tension to warm the tissue before or during hands-on work. It may also be used while you are face-up to provide comforting warmth around the face, neck and upper chest.
​
Damp and Dry Hot Towel Compresses offer two different types of warmth. Damp towels provide moist, penetrating heat, while dry towels create a softer, insulating warmth around areas such as the feet, neck or back.
​
Your therapist will explain how heat will be used and adjust the temperature, placement and duration according to your comfort throughout the session.
BENEFITS
Here are just a few of the ways Massage + Heat can support your physical and emotional health.
​
Physical Benefits:
​
​Softens Muscular Tension
Heat may help tight muscles relax, making it easier for your therapist to work with areas of persistent tension.
​
​Supports Deeper Bodywork
Warming the tissue before applying pressure can help prepare the body for more focused massage techniques.
​
Encourages Circulation
Therapeutic warmth may increase blood flow to the treated areas and support the delivery of oxygen and nutrients to the tissue.
​
Improves Tissue Mobility
Heat can help soften dense muscles and restricted fascia, allowing the tissue to move more freely.
​
Supports Comfortable Movement
Reducing muscular tightness may help the body feel less stiff and more at ease during everyday movement.
​​
Provides Targeted Relief
Stones, steam and towel compresses allow your therapist to apply warmth directly to areas that feel especially sore, tight or fatigued.
